Conversion Formula for Arcsecond Per Second to Revolution Per Hour

Conversion from arcsecond per second to revolution per hour is a simple process once you know the basic relationship between the two units. One Arcsecond Per Second is equal to 0.0027777778 Revolution Per Hour, while one Revolution Per Hour contains 360 Arcsecond Per Second.

To change a measurement from arcsecond per second to revolution per hour, you only need to multiply the number of arcsecond per second by 0.0027777778.

1 Arcsecond Per Second = 0.0027777778 Revolution Per Hour

1 Revolution Per Hour = 360 Arcsecond Per Second

Arcsecond per Second (High Precision Angular Velocity)

Introduction : Arcsecond per second quantifies angular velocity in arcseconds, where one arcsecond equals 1/3600 of a degree. It is one of the most precise angular velocity units, useful in scientific instruments where even the tiniest rotation over time must be accurately measured.

History & Origin : Derived from ancient astronomical units, arcseconds have been used for millennia to pinpoint star positions and movements. With advancements in optics and astrophysics, measuring motion in arcseconds per second became necessary for telescopes and satellite tracking systems.

Current Use : Primarily used in astronomy, astrophotography, and satellite attitude control systems. Also valuable in gyroscopes, ultra-fine robotics, and Earth observation equipment where sub-degree angular changes must be tracked over time with high resolution.

Revolution per Hour (Slow Rotational Rate)

Introduction : Revolution per hour denotes how many complete rotations happen every hour. It’s a very slow angular velocity unit, suitable for long-duration or low-speed systems. This unit is useful in contexts where fine resolution over time is necessary, such as astronomy or precision instrumentation.

History & Origin : Though not commonly used in fast-paced mechanical systems, revolution per hour arose in fields requiring long-term measurement like astronomy or analog mechanisms. It helps bridge intuitive full-circle rotation with slow time scales, predating widespread use of SI units in some disciplines.

Current Use : Used in applications involving long cycle durations like telescope mount tracking, slow rotating stages, or geological instruments. It is suitable for time-lapse rotation systems and helps simplify angular tracking over extended periods.
